Manchester United shot stopper Andre Onana may be in for even more misery this season.

The Cameroonian is not enjoying a positive spell so far with the Red Devils after arriving from Inter Milan in the summer.

While Onana has been decent in the Premier League, his Champions League howlers have United bottom of their group with one game to go.

Per The Sun, even if Onana chooses to stay at United this winter instead of going to the African Cup of Nations, he may not be able to play.

There is a FIFA rule that stipulates that if Onana refuses a call-up, he cannot play for United during the period Cameroon are still involved in the AFCON.

The official FIFA line reads: "A player who has been called up by his association for one of its representative teams is, unless otherwise agreed by the relevant association, not entitled to play for the club with which he is registered during the period for which he has been released or should have been released pursuant to the provisions of this annex, plus an additional period of five days."
